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ques aimed at reinforcing and leveling the foundation of a property.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, mudjacking, and pier installation, which help to restore stability and prevent further movement. The process often involves assessing the extent of foundation settlement or shifting, then applying targeted solutions to address underlying issues. The goal is to create a more stable base for the structure, helping to preserve the integrity and safety of the property.
Problems that foundation stabilizing services address commonly include uneven floors, visible cracks in walls or ceilings, doors and windows that no longer close properly, and shifting or settling of the building’s foundation. These issues can result from soil movement, water damage, poor initial construction, or natural settling over time. Without intervention, foundation problems can worsen, leading to more extensive structural damage and costly repairs. Stabilization services aim to mitigate these risks by restoring the foundation’s proper alignment and load-bearing capacity.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Stabilizing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Elk River,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Stabilizing Cost - Typical expenses range from $2,000 to $8,000 depending on the scope of work and foundation size. For example, small residential repairs might cost around $2,500, while larger projects can exceed $7,500.
Material and Equipment Costs - The cost of materials such as underpinning piers or concrete can vary from $100 to $300 per pier. Equipment rental fees for specialized tools may add an additional $500 to $1,500 to the total project cost.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for foundation stabilization services generally range from $50 to $150 per hour per worker. Total labor charges depend on project duration, which can span from a few days to several weeks.
Additional Service Fees - Extra services like soil stabilization or drainage improvements may add $1,000 to $4,000 to the overall cost. These fees vary based on the complexity and extent of the additional work required.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
